Overview
The Indian High School – Al Garhoud stands out with its commitment to fostering academic excellence through diverse curricula, including IGCSE, A-Level, and IB Diploma Programme. This extensive range of academic offerings caters to various student needs and paves the way for a well-rounded education.
Students from KG1 to Grade 4 experience a structured curriculum that emphasizes critical thinking and holistic development. The school maintains a Good DSIB rating, reflecting its strong student outcomes and academic rigor. Assessment methods are tailored to provide continuous feedback, ensuring that learners are prepared for transition points, such as moving from primary to secondary education.
State-of-the-art facilities, including a well-equipped library and a modern science lab, support learning and exploration. The school community is diverse, with students from over 30 nationalities, enhancing cultural exchange and collaboration. Graduates consistently secure placements in esteemed universities, underscoring the school’s commitment to academic and personal success.

Extra-curricular Activities
The Indian High School boasts an array of extracurricular activities that promote personal growth and teamwork. Students can engage in sports such as cricket, basketball, and swimming, utilizing facilities like the Olympic-sized pool and the 6-court sports hall. These venues also host inter-school competitions, fostering a spirit of healthy competition.
Beyond sports, the school encourages participation in various clubs and societies, including drama, art, and technology, which allow students to explore their passions and develop leadership skills. The active house system fosters camaraderie and a sense of belonging, while community service initiatives enhance social responsibility.
International exchange programs further enrich the educational experience, providing students with opportunities to engage with peers from different cultures and backgrounds. This commitment to extracurricular excellence complements the academic curriculum, ensuring a well-rounded education.
